Geo Location Information for 104.217.55.218 IP Address. The IP Address 104.217.55.218 is located at 34.0115 latitude and -117.8535 longitude in United States. Friendly Location for the IP Address is California, Walnut, United States, 91789
万博体育手机客户端因为有着最资深信息团购和活动而受到了大家的喜欢,狗万manbet下载为您倾心打造最佳娱乐游戏天堂,万博微信扫码支付不了为娱乐者提供各种各样的投注服务,享受最好的游戏,万博体育手机客户端为您提供百家乐真人娱乐等多种在线娱乐项目,最具娱乐性的平台之一.